Individual and personal budgets puts each person at the centre of their support, gives them greater control and freedom over the care and support they receive and provides them with a clear understanding of how much support they are entitled to and how they will receive their support.
The person and their support network can decide how to use their allocated budget, giving them the freedom to choose the services and support that best meets their needs and goals, to:
- support them to develop their independent living skills and build and maintain their social network
- access their local community including social, leisure, voluntary work, education and employment activities and opportunities
- be supported in the home
- go on holiday, take a short break with their family or enable their family to have respite
- support them with daily living tasks, with their personal care tasks and help them access their local healthcare professionals when required
